ITER has nothing to do with hybrids, nor do I hope ITER type devices will be put into cars. ITER is a fusion reactor. It is a magnetic confinement reactor. I believe that laser fusion reactors will the future, however I digress.
Fusion reactors will be the future in one form or another. They are extremely clean, and do not require special environmental needs (solar, wind).
